Summary of the contracting process

The Ministry of Defence is currently conducting a tender process for the "Communications Operating Model Review" project, which falls under the category of business analysis consultancy services. This active tender, valued at £85,000, employs an open procurement method with an end date for tender submissions set for 2nd November 2021. The contract is expected to commence on 9th November 2021 and will run until 31st March 2022. The project is located in Bristol, United Kingdom, with a postal address in the South West region.

Notice Description

Communications channel review Review of the communications operating model Programme Management * Ensuring a fit for purpose communications function - that is strategic, proactive and has the right tools and skills to effectively engage our diverse audiences both internally and externally, is a priority for DE&S. We wish to recruit and retain the very best talent and ensure our employees are fully informed and engaged. We also want to ensure we build, protect and enhance our reputation. * The current environment means that there is now increased focus on efficiency with a real focus on reducing operating expenditure. This is driven internally in response to the Integrated Review and externally through the Reshaping Government Communications Service (RGCS) /Defence Communications Change Programme (DCCP) reviews. However, DE&S is not part of the single employer model for GCS. * From April 2021, a new corporate strategic risk was agreed, focusing on building, protecting and enhancing our reputation. Therefore, there is a real need to focus our activity strategically to target key stakeholders and invest in the right communications channels, insight and evaluation tools. Understanding the changing needs of our people, the effectiveness of our communication channels (including our leaders and line managers as key communication channels) and the communication roles required to drive our objectives are key in elevating the function and making it fit for the future. It is also critical to further improving our employee engagement scores in our People Survey. * COVID-19 and the move to using digital channels and hybrid/smarter working has exacerbated the need to undertake a full communications channel and operating model review to ensure our channel strategy and future communications meet the needs of our people going forward and we have the right people, with the right skills in the right roles. Future proofing our communications organisation.
